FOUNDATION OF CONTROL AND MANAGEMENT SCIENCES No Year Manuscripts Adam CZARNECKI, Cezary ORŁOWSKI, Tomasz SITEK, Artur ZIÓŁKOWSKI * INFORMATION TECHNOLOGY ASSESSMENT USING A FUNCTIONAL PROTOTYPE OF THE AGENT BASED SYSTEM In the paper we present the progress of works related with the agent-based system serving the purpose of information technology assessment. Currently this is a prototype including agents, the knowledge base and the ontology; the domain incorporated by the assessment— enterprise managing technologies with special attention paid to technologies directed to IT projects. In this paper, besides indication of expected functionalities special emphasis is put on verification of prototype correctness. The purpose of such verification is to have the set of experiments related to assessment of basic functionalities, next adding new functionality and new context.
